Transaction 23d1ab52203cf2b98122c1097ff1f434b7aa209918b160ae01b39fa14acb5a27
1 Input
1 Output
-
23d1ab52203cf2b98122c1097ff1f434b7aa209918b160ae01b39fa14acb5a27:0
- value
- 12891500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 41e29a409924811eec7a0394c6a6ec512501790b OP_EQUALVERIFY OP_CHECKSIG
- address
- 171NP6DvJvwxN99R9sxwyWLCEvZwxdcz3q